  1. Alloy wheels are your most basic these days. Contrary to what was the trend before the 1960s when steel wheels ruled the automotive industry and markets, magnesium and alloy wheels are today’s top choice of car manufacturers. Because of their apparent performance and cosmetic advantage over steel wheels, auto manufacturers are also preferential to alloy wheels. Additionally, aluminum alloy can be cast, which make it easier to work on different designs and sizes, providing cars a unique style and character. This is definitely harder to achieve with steel wheels.

  1. Steel wheels are obviously much heavier than alloy wheels. This fact can affect the general performance and feel of a vehicle. The steel wheels’ weight is called unsprung weight because it is not being cushioned by the vehicle’s suspension spring. The heavier the unsprung weight is, the harder for the driver to control and maneuver the vehicle, especially in more demanding road conditions. Since alloy and mag wheels are much lighter than steel wheels, they do not cause too much of unsprung weight, which provide more control to the driver. Simply put, lighter wheels result in smoother and easier vehicle control.
